Understanding the Fishing Tournament
The Fishing Tournament is a timed event where players compete to catch specific fish or achieve certain objectives within a limited period. Unlike regular fishing, which allows casual participation, the tournament requires focus, planning, and efficiency. Tournament participants are typically ranked based on points, which are awarded according to the rarity of the fish, the number of catches, and completion of event objectives.
The event serves multiple purposes in Lineage 2M. Firstly, it provides rare and valuable rewards, such as high-tier crafting materials, enhanced fishing rods, consumables, and sometimes exclusive cosmetic items. Secondly, it encourages player engagement by turning a normally passive activity into a competitive challenge. Lastly, it helps players develop fishing skills, including bait selection, timing, and knowledge of fish behavior, all of which are essential for maximizing tournament points. Understanding the purpose of the tournament is the first step toward creating a winning strategy.
Preparing for the Tournament
Preparation is crucial in a Fishing Tournament. Unlike casual fishing, tournaments are time-limited, and efficiency is key. Players should focus on gear, bait, buffs, and understanding the event rules before the event starts.
Choosing the Right Fishing Rod
Fishing rods in Lineage 2M vary in durability, casting distance, catch success rate, and special bonuses. For a tournament, the ideal rod should have the following attributes:
High catch success rate: Ensures that most of your casts result in actual catches, reducing wasted time.
Durability: Prevents your rod from breaking mid-tournament, which could cost critical points.
Special bonuses: Some rods increase the likelihood of catching rare or tournament-specific fish, which is particularly useful for earning high points.
Using your highest-tier rod generally provides the best chance of success. Make sure your rod is fully repaired and enhanced before the tournament begins to avoid unexpected interruptions.
Selecting Bait and Lures
Bait selection is critical, as different fish are attracted to different types of bait. Tournament organizers often announce which fish species will provide the most points, and your bait should match those targets.
Tournament-specific bait: Some events provide special bait that increases the probability of catching high-value fish. Using these when allowed can dramatically improve your score.
Inventory preparation: Bring enough bait to last the entire event. Running out of bait mid-tournament can ruin your chances of securing top ranks.
Buffs and Consumables
Buffs and consumables can give you a competitive edge. These may include:
Fishing speed buffs: Reduce casting and reeling time, allowing more catches per minute.
Rare fish probability buffs: Increase the chance of catching high-point or rare tournament fish.
Fishing skill enhancements: Temporarily improve your fishing skill, reducing failed attempts and increasing efficiency.
Always check tournament rules, as some events restrict the use of certain buffs or consumables. Proper preparation ensures that you maximize your potential from the first cast to the last.
Tournament Mechanics
Understanding the mechanics of the Fishing Tournament is essential for success. Most tournaments involve timed rounds, point systems, and special objectives.
Timed Rounds
Tournaments are usually timed, with rounds lasting between 30 minutes to one hour. Players must catch as many valuable fish as possible within this timeframe. Time management is crucial:
Prioritize high-point fish: Focus on catching fish that offer the most points rather than spending time on common fish.
Optimal locations: Certain fishing spots are more likely to yield rare or high-value fish. Start at these hotspots to maximize efficiency.
Point System
Points are awarded based on several factors, including:
Fish rarity: Legendary or rare fish provide significantly more points than common species.
Tournament objectives: Completing specific objectives, such as catching a set number of a certain fish species, can provide bonus points.
Efficiency: Some tournaments reward speed, giving extra points for consecutive catches without failure or for completing objectives quickly.
Understanding the point system allows you to target the most valuable fish and optimize your time during the tournament.
Special Objectives
Many tournaments include additional challenges or mini-objectives, such as:
Catching a unique tournament-only fish.
Completing quotas of specific fish types.
Using certain rods or bait for bonus points.
Paying attention to these objectives is crucial, as ignoring them can reduce your overall ranking even if you catch many fish.
Strategies for Tournament Success
Winning a Fishing Tournament requires more than luck. Effective strategies focus on location selection, casting efficiency, target prioritization, and, if applicable, teamwork.
Optimize Fishing Location
Fish spawn in different zones, and tournament organizers often highlight areas where rare or high-value fish are likely to appear. Efficient movement between these locations can greatly increase your score.
Start at hotspots: Begin the tournament in zones known for high-value fish.
Avoid congested areas: If fish spawn is limited per player, crowded zones can reduce your catch rate.
Adapt to respawns: Move between zones as rare fish respawn to maintain a steady flow of high-point catches.
Efficient Casting and Reeling
Time management is critical in a timed tournament. Minimize downtime with the following practices:
Immediate casting: As soon as your line is free, cast again to maximize catches.
Efficient reeling: Use your rod's speed to your advantage; avoid unnecessary delays.
Pre-arranged bait: Have the correct bait ready in inventory to switch quickly without wasting time.
Target Tournament-Specific Fish
Focus on catching fish that provide the highest points or fulfill tournament objectives. This may require switching bait or moving to different fishing zones. Players who attempt to catch all fish types indiscriminately often score lower than those who focus strategically.
Team Coordination
If the tournament allows teams, coordination can make a significant difference. Roles can include:
Objective completion: One player focuses on special objectives for bonus points.
High-value fish hunter: Another player targets rare or legendary fish.
General point accumulation: Other team members focus on filling quotas or catching common fish efficiently.
Sharing information about fish locations, bait usage, and timing buffs can give your team a significant edge.
Rewards and Ranking
Rewards are typically based on your total points or ranking at the end of the tournament. Common prizes include:
High-tier crafting materials: Useful for enhancing equipment or creating rare items.
Fishing gear: Improved rods, lures, or special event-exclusive equipment.
Consumables and buffs: For future tournaments or regular fishing.
Cosmetic rewards: Unique outfits, mounts, or trophies for top performers.
Some tournaments feature live leaderboards, allowing participants to track their ranking in real time. The higher your score, the better your rewards, making efficiency, preparation, and strategy essential.
